Your Essential Guide to Generative AI Development
Generative AI development is the process of building artificial intelligence systems that can autonomously produce new content—be it text, visuals, audio, code, or video. Unlike traditional AI, which primarily performs tasks like classification or prediction, generative AI mimics human creativity by analyzing vast amounts of data to generate entirely original and meaningful outputs.
These models don’t just repeat what they’ve learned; they use data patterns to synthesize something new—allowing businesses to automate creativity, scale content production, and explore innovative solutions across industries.
Fundamental Technologies Driving Generative AI
Several advanced AI technologies work together to power generative capabilities:
-
Generative Adversarial Networks (GANs): These consist of two models working in opposition—one generates content while the other evaluates its authenticity. Through this dynamic, GANs produce realistic images, videos, and simulations.
-
Variational Autoencoders (VAEs): VAEs compress data into simplified formats and reconstruct it, enabling the generation of unique but similar content. Ideal for artistic and design applications.
-
Transformers: Central to modern language models, transformers are essential for tasks like text generation, summarization, translation, and AI-driven conversations.
-
Diffusion Models: By reversing random noise step by step, these models generate highly detailed and refined visuals—commonly used in AI art and image design.
-
Reinforcement Learning (RL): RL enhances output quality through trial and error, using feedback to improve content generation. It’s often applied in interactive or evolving environments.
-
Auto-Regressive Models: These models generate sequences such as text or music, predicting each new part based on prior context to ensure coherence.
Together, these architectures enable machines to produce content that is relevant, original, and context-aware.
The Value of Generative AI in Modern Business
What sets generative AI development apart is its ability to create—not just process—information. This breakthrough is reshaping workflows and unlocking new capabilities across various sectors:
-
Media & Content Creation: Speeds up the production of videos, artwork, blog posts, and more.
-
Marketing & Customer Service: Enables generation of personalized responses, emails, and targeted ad copy.
-
Healthcare: Simulates diagnostic data and creates synthetic datasets for safe, privacy-conscious model training.
-
Financial Services: Automates document creation, simulates potential risks, and generates training data for fraud detection.
-
Retail & E-commerce: Auto-generates product descriptions, marketing visuals, and customer-facing content tailored to specific demographics.
The creative flexibility of generative AI empowers organizations to scale their output while maintaining quality and personalization.
How Generative AI Development Works
To build a robust generative AI solution, development typically follows these six stages:
1. Define the Use Case
Identify what problem you're solving—such as content creation, automation, or data augmentation—and set clear goals and success criteria.
2. Gather and Prepare Data
Collect high-quality, relevant data from trusted sources. Clean and preprocess it to make it suitable for training, ensuring it complies with data regulations.
3. Model Selection and Training
Choose the best-suited AI architecture—GANs for images, transformers for text, etc. Models can be built from scratch or fine-tuned from existing large models to better suit your specific needs.
4. Test and Validate
Evaluate the model using task-specific benchmarks. For generative systems, this includes checking originality, grammar, tone, image quality, and ethical output.
5. Deploy and Integrate
Once the model is tested, deploy it in the desired environment—whether integrated into apps, APIs, or standalone tools.
6. Monitor and Refine
Track real-world performance and user feedback. Continuously update the model to prevent data drift and maintain relevance over time.
Benefits of Embracing Generative AI Development
Businesses that implement generative AI solutions gain access to a wide range of competitive advantages:
-
Automated Content Creation: From product descriptions to marketing campaigns, content can be generated faster and at scale.
-
Increased Efficiency: Teams save time by letting AI handle repetitive creative tasks, allowing human experts to focus on strategy.
-
Hyper-Personalization: Generative AI tailors messaging and outputs to suit individual user preferences.
-
Synthetic Data Generation: When real-world data is limited or sensitive, synthetic data helps train models safely and effectively.
-
Faster Innovation: Businesses can test creative ideas, variations, and prototypes without high manual effort or cost.
Emerging Trends in Generative AI
The future of generative AI development is evolving rapidly with key trends like:
-
Multimodal AI: AI models that can simultaneously process and generate across text, audio, images, and video.
-
Edge Generative AI: AI that runs locally on devices, ensuring faster results and greater data privacy.
-
Ethical AI and Transparency: Growing emphasis on responsible content generation, including watermarking and usage guidelines.
-
No-Code/Low-Code Platforms: Empowering non-developers to design and deploy AI-driven apps without writing code.
-
Seamless Enterprise Integration: Generative AI tools are being embedded into business systems like CRMs, ERPs, and content management systems.
Industry-Specific Applications
Generative AI is being applied across industries in impactful ways:
-
Healthcare: Generates synthetic medical data, simulates imaging, and creates informative content for patients.
-
Retail: Automates copywriting, designs promotional materials, and enhances product discoverability with tailored descriptions.
-
Finance: Produces automated reports, creates financial narratives, and simulates real-world scenarios.
-
Entertainment: Assists in script generation, virtual character design, and video editing.
-
Education: Builds personalized learning experiences, auto-generates quizzes, and supports digital tutoring.
Final Thoughts
Generative AI development is transforming AI from a reactive tool into a creative collaborator. It empowers organizations to streamline operations, scale creative work, and deliver personalized experiences like never before. Whether you're developing new AI-powered features or enhancing your existing digital infrastructure, generative AI opens up countless possibilities for innovation and growth.
👉 Explore the complete guide here: Read the full blog
Comments
Post a Comment